I have a 203, was getting twitchy, so my logic went thus: I will probably end up re-flashing to mr0, so what would happen if I added the mr0 repo, and tried an apt-get update; apt-get install mp-fremantle-generic-pr Well the system is not what you'd call clean, has a few 203 packages installed, and required a little dpkg-foo, but it rebooted and seems fully functional. The firmware version is now 3.2010.02-08. I'll probably reflash at some point but, I do love the apt. Apologies if anyone else posted about this. DISCLAIMER: I have used Debian for about 6 years as my primary home OS on arm, mipsel and x86 systems. Trying the above is probably n900 suicide.
